Your best bet, if you want to hunt in cool places, is to build your own group. Make friends from 1 to 30 and then bring them to those places.

I've seen people LFG in SolA, LGuk, even The Hole. You can break the mold. You just have to want it bad enough.

As for me, I usually do UGuk>SolA>OT>DL/CoM with some variations thrown in based on class, time, etc. I generally avoid Unrest, Mistmoore, and KC like the plague. [You must be logged in to view images. Log in or Register.]

This for sure. People stay on the pug route because nobody wants to lfg for too long, but if you byog you can go almost anywhere. Blackburrow, SolA, Dalnir, Kaesora, Kedge, The Hole - these are all dungeons that are off the beaten path and amazing xp (well, Blackburrow is only good if you can turn in those fangs, so either get a druid to help you or be a good/neutral race).

If you join a leveling guild you can frequently get together a group in guild for this kind of thing, or at least the nucleus of one. Learn the zones, give everyone a taste of success, and people will be lining up to join you for future runs.

If you really want to just go solo and lfg, being patient enough sometimes gets results. I found on my journey up that the tank scarcity will let random groups form around you sometimes, even in really out of the way places like Permafrost. I think that depends on your class more than anything though.
